Success Stories of Indie Games
Case Study: Breakout Indie Hits
Several breakout indie hits have reshaped the gaming landscape, demonstrating the potential of small teams. One notable example is “Hollow Knight,” developed by Team Cherry. This game combines intricate design with a compelling narrative. It captivated players with its atmospheric art and challenging gameplay. Many players appreciate its depth.
Another success story is “Celeste,” created by Maddy Makes Games. This platformer not only offers engaging mechanics but also addresses mental health themes. He effectively communicates important messages through gameplay. Many players find it relatable and inspiring.
Additionally, “Stardew Valley” showcases the power of community and creativity. Developed by a single individual, it revitalizes the farming simulation genre. Its success highlights the demand for relaxing, engaging experiences. Many players enjoy its open-ended gameplay. These case studies illustrate how innovative ideas and dedication can lead to remarkable achievements in the indie gaming sector. They often inspire new developers to pursue their visions.
